This is my favorite bra! It's very soft yet supportive! When I recently got remeasured, I went a little crazy and bought several different styles of bras to see which one I liked best. I have some that are slightly prettier, or that I like the color better, but I keep wearing this one, over and over again. My only complaint is that when sitting down, this bra rides up a bit in the back and causes a bit of back flab. For whatever reason, this is not an issue when standing. Still, though, comfort is key, and this bra wins hands down for that. I'm going to buy more!

I was really disappointed in this bra. After reading some of the reviews, I ordered my regular size (30G) and one cup size smaller. Contrary to what others have said, I think it fits true to size. the 30G did fit. The bra itself is soft and pretty and moderately comfortable. But the silhouette it gave me was horrible. I did not look supported at all. There is no way I'm going to keep this.

Very disappointing. I'm a big fan of Chantelle bras, especially because I have a small cup size that is hard to find the right fit with other brands. This particular bra, however, is unlike 2 other Chantelle bras I own in the same size. The cup is huge, and is actually misrepresented on the website. There are inserts in the cups not mentioned. This is not a feature I care for and if I had known that there were these inserts, I would not have ordered this bra. Nonetheless, the fit is way too big.
HerRoom Response: Thank you for bringing this to our attention. Chantelle sent us a sample without removable cookie pads. However, you are right, this bra does have removable pads in the bottom of the cups. Thank you again for pointing this out. We have updated our description.
